The School Budget Increase Is A Forever Commitment

  • Thursday, June 8, 2023

I trust each of you fully understands the State law that mandates once a school budget has been approved by the County Commission the budget can never ever be less in the following years.  

I have no idea what the school board and Robertson have in their budget to justify such a huge increase, but I do know this is a forever commitment and burden on the taxpayers of Hamilton County.

Please be aware of what passing the proposed budget really means and understand what metrics are being put in place to measure if the students are really benefiting from all the money HCDE is looking to spend.

Please take out any capital money for maintenance or construction and any monies allocated for spending on one time projects.
